What is an OAM?

An Object Access Module is automatically created when a table is (re)compiled. The module implements all the business rules for the table columns, derives virtual columns, and looks up related tables when a pre-determined join column is accessed. It also calls a trigger function, when the trigger conditions are true. All LANSA components access the table via its OAM.
